New Accumulative Pension System to Take Effect

Feb 18th, 2010 | Category: Economy

YEREVAN (ARKA), February 18– The introduction of new accumulative system will be effective and fair in Armenia, said Vardan Aramyan, Deputy Minister of Finance on Monday. 

“The current Armenian pension system does not give opportunities of worthy social protection to the citizens,” Aramyan said.

It is ineffective and as in the whole world it goes to deficit. 

The new accumulative pension system will help the citizens to take care of their future and make career.

The introduction of new accumulative pension system will assist in the development of financial market, reduce percent rates and the employees will require to mention their real salary in payment sheets as their pension will depend on it. 

New reforms envisage multistage pension system composed of two main components – state distributive and private accumulative.

The main direction of this program is improvement of status of pensioners and connection of pension and salary via introduction of mandatory accumulative pension system. 

Today 520,000 pensioners are registered in Armenia from which 470,000 get insurance or a working pension and 50,000 pensioners have not worked more than five years.
